  • Client Access password memory

    I recently changed my password on our Iseries box. Now evertime I try to sign in, CLient Access gives me this dialogue box that says CWBSY0002 Password for user XXXXX on system YYYYYY is not correct. Letters in passwords must be types using the correct case. Do you want to provide a different password now? I click YES, key in my new password, I get signed in and all is well..........until the next time. Evertime I get this dialogue box and everytime I key in my new password and it lets me in. And then the next time, it happens all over again.

    Re: Client Access password memory

    How is the 'Signon information' configured for your Connection? The iSeries Navigator properties for that system is possibly set to manage your default profile/password for the connection.
